Rachel Marcon Named President of Owens Corning Doors

Key Highlights:

  • Rachel Marcon appointed President of Doors business

  • Succeeding Chris Ball, effective immediately

  • Reports directly to CEO Brian Chambers

  • Marcon brings 9 years of Owens Corning leadership experience

  • Chris Ball to consult through transition until end of May

Source: Business Wire

Notable Quote:

"Over her nine-year career with Owens Corning, Rachel has impacted the growth and performance of our company in her various leadership roles. Rachel's customer-focused approach, combined with her building and construction industry knowledge, will take the Doors business to the next level. I want to thank Chris for his contributions to our company. His leadership during the integration of the Doors business was an important step in our long-term growth strategy."

Brian Chambers, Chair and Chief Executive Officer at Owens Corning
